Jia‐Yao Hu is a scholar working on Ecology, Evolution, Behavior and Systematics, Genetics and Pharmacology. According to data from OpenAlex, Jia‐Yao Hu has authored 42 papers receiving a total of 191 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 25 papers in Ecology, Evolution, Behavior and Systematics, 21 papers in Genetics and 9 papers in Pharmacology. Recurrent topics in Jia‐Yao Hu’s work include Coleoptera Taxonomy and Distribution (24 papers), Lepidoptera: Biology and Taxonomy (15 papers) and Spider Taxonomy and Behavior Studies (10 papers). Jia‐Yao Hu is often cited by papers focused on Coleoptera Taxonomy and Distribution (24 papers), Lepidoptera: Biology and Taxonomy (15 papers) and Spider Taxonomy and Behavior Studies (10 papers). Jia‐Yao Hu collaborates with scholars based in China, The Netherlands and United States. Jia‐Yao Hu's co-authors include Xiao‐Ling Wang, Dongzhu Duan, Jian Xiao, Li-Zhen Li, Le Wang, Li‐Bin Lin, Qiang Zhang, Mei-Jun Zhao, Haodong Sun and Lin Ma and has published in prestigious journals such as PLoS ONE, Frontiers in Plant Science and RSC Advances.
